All - With multiple different clients, IMAP-SSL and POP3-SSL hang, using the latest (0.37.3) version.
Currently, I have a user account that is perminently hung, that is according to the client never gets past the UIDL phase, and eventually times out. The client is Eudora 5.1, on Windows 2000. This account worked fine on a previous version, however a different account (both accounts are checked roughly simultaneously by the same Eudora client) which had sporadic lockups /after/ downloading an email (even if there were further emails to download) now exhibits no problems. Restarting the daemon (via pop3d-ssl stop, pop3d-ssl start) does not affect the problem. Additionally, users have reported similar breakages in IMAP.
